Position: HR Analyst Location: Montreal,QC H3A 2A6 Duration: 6 Months Job Type: Temporary Assignment Work Type: Onsite Job Description: As a key member of the HR Analytics & Insights team, the HRIS Analyst serves as a strategic partner to HR stakeholders and IT functions across client.

This role is responsible for the end-to-end support, maintenance, and continuous enhancement of our HR technology ecosystem, encompassing both standard enterprise platforms and proprietary in-house applications.

The successful candidate will act as a Subject Matter Expert (SME) to drive digital transformation, leading initiatives to automate workflows, streamline data integration, and align regional practices with global standards.

The role ensures that our HR technology suite provides high-quality, actionable data to support business decision-making and operational excellence.

Key Responsibilities: Project & Program Management: End-to-End Project Leadership: Lead HRIS initiatives by partnering with both HR and non-HR business units.

Act as the primary liaison between IT, end-users, and project teams, bridging the gap between HR business processes and technical system capabilities. SDLC Participation: Contribute to the full Software Development Life Cycle (SDLC), including requirement analysis, functional design, implementation, and User Acceptance Testing (UAT).

Strategic Prioritization: Evaluate and establish HRIS project priorities based on business impact,



scalability, and resource availability.

Operating Model Optimization: Continuously refine the target operating model between HR and HR IT to enhance user experience, improve incident resolution times, and eliminate manual interventions through automation.

Global Alignment: Act as the regional SME to drive strategic design alignment between Local and Global HR/IT teams, expanding support scope to include Group-wide initiatives within the Americas.

Systems Administration & Technical Support: Tiered Support: Provide advanced technical support to HR professionals and end-users for all HR-developed applications and enterprise systems.

Issue Resolution: Troubleshoot and diagnose complex HRIS data discrepancies and interface failures; implement corrective actions and escalate critical issues through appropriate channels.

Governance & Compliance: Execute the HRIS control framework to ensure all system activities and data handling comply with Group policies and regulatory requirements.

Backlog Management: Collaborate with IT to manage the development backlog, ensuring priority alignment, tracking pipeline progress, and communicating system changes/impacts to stakeholders.

System Maintenance: Oversee the administration of specialized HR Java-based applications and participate in the rigorous auditing of employee lifecycle data (hires, transfers, terminations).

Data Integrity & Analytics: Data Governance:



Ensure the highest level of data accuracy by designing and executing complex queries, data reconciliations, and integrity audits.

Reporting & Insights: Develop and utilize advanced queries and reports to validate the integrity of employee information and support business inquiries.

System Configuration: Support system configuration changes and large-scale employee record updates to ensure seamless data flow.

Integration Management: Manage complex data uploads and perform critical reconciliations between People

Soft HCM and ancillary systems, including Payroll and Compensation platforms.
